Indications of Oral Emergencies



Identifying the indications of oral emergency situations is critical for prompt activity and proper treatment. If you experience serious tooth discomfort that's constant and pain, it might show an underlying concern that calls for immediate interest.

Swelling in the gum tissues, face, or jaw can likewise signify an oral emergency situation, especially if it's accompanied by pain or high temperature. Any kind of kind of trauma to the mouth resulting in a split, broken, or knocked-out tooth ought to be dealt with as an emergency situation to avoid further damages and possible infection.

Hemorrhaging from the mouth that doesn't stop after using pressure for a few minutes is one more red flag that you need to look for emergency situation oral care. Additionally, if you notice any type of signs of infection such as pus, a nasty preference in your mouth, or a fever, it's important to see a dental expert as soon as possible.

Ignoring these indicators could lead to extra major complications, so it's crucial to act quickly when confronted with a possible oral emergency.
